Department for International Trade written question – answered at on 30 November 2020.
To ask the Secretary of State for International Trade, what recent discussions she has had with the Government of Somalia on a trade agreement with the UK.
To ask the Secretary of State for International Trade, what recent discussion she has had with the Government of Somaliland on a trade agreement with the UK.
Somalia will benefit from the United Kingdom’s Generalised Scheme of Preferences (GSP), which was announced on 10th November. The Least Developed Countries Framework will give duty-free quota-free access to all 47 countries classified by the UN as Least Developed Countries, which includes Somalia. Furthermore, the United Kingdom-funded Trade and Investment Advocacy Fund 2 Plus Programme (TAF2+) is in discussions with Somalia about providing advisory support towards their WTO accession.
